GNU/Linux >> LINUX-Kenntnisse >  >> Cent OS

So trennen Sie jede Nachricht des Syslog-Clients in eine andere Datei (CentOS/RHEL 6 und 7)

Der folgende Beitrag erläutert die Schritte zum Umleiten von Syslog in verschiedene Dateien für jeden Client.

1. Öffnen und bearbeiten Sie /etc/rsyslog.conf , und fügen Sie dann die folgenden Zeilen hinzu:

$template FILENAME,"/var/log/%fromhost-ip%/messages"
*.* ?FILENAME

2. Starten Sie den rsyslog-Dienst neu, damit er wirksam wird:

# systemctl restart rsyslog.service

oder

# service rsyslog restart

3. Jede Nachricht des Clients wird abhängig von der IP-Adresse des Clients dynamisch generiert, zum Beispiel:

/var/log/192.168.1.2/messages


Cent OS
  1. So richten Sie einen SysLog-Server unter CentOS 7 / RHEL 7 ein

  2. So konfigurieren Sie NTP-Server und -Client in CentOS / RHEL 7

  3. So ändern Sie die Standardberechtigung von /var/log/messages in CentOS/RHEL

  4. So installieren Sie ein RPM-Paket in einem anderen Verzeichnis in CentOS/RHEL/Fedora

  5. Audit-Protokoll und Meldungsdatei rotieren nicht unter CentOS/RHEL

So aktivieren Sie Kdump auf RHEL 7 und CentOS 7

So installieren und verwenden Sie Cockpit unter CentOS 8 / RHEL 8

So installieren und verwenden Sie Fail2ban unter RHEL 8 / CentOS 8

So installieren und konfigurieren Sie Checkmk unter CentOS 8 / RHEL 8

So richten Sie NFS-Server und -Client unter CentOS 8 ein

So booten Sie in CentOS/RHEL 7 und 8 über Systemd in den Rettungsmodus oder Notfallmodus